Technology Contribution Coefficient and Strategic Position of Knife Manufacturing IKM: Koefisien Kontribusi Teknologi dan Posisi Strategis Industri Manufaktur Pisau IKM Maulana, Muhammad Naufal; Wahyuni, Hana Catur
Indonesian Journal of Innovation Studies Vol. 27 No. 2 (2026): April
Publisher : Universitas Muhammadiyah Sidoarjo

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.21070/ijins.v27i2.2046

Abstract

General Background: Technology capability plays a critical role in transforming raw materials into value-added products within small and medium manufacturing enterprises. Specific Background: Krian Custom Tools, a knife manufacturing IKM established in 2013, relies on technoware, humanware, infoware, and orgaware components to maintain product quality and production consistency. Knowledge Gap: The technological components had not previously been quantitatively measured to determine their contribution level and corresponding strategic direction. Aims: This study aims to calculate the Technology Contribution Coefficient (TCC) using the technometric method and formulate strategic recommendations through SWOT analysis. Results: The overall TCC value reached 0.805, categorized as very good and modern. Component sophistication values were 0.689, 0.880, 0.858, and 0.847, and all components were positioned in Quadrant I of the SWOT diagram. Novelty: The study integrates technometric evaluation and SWOT positioning within a knife manufacturing IKM context. Implications: The findings provide a structured basis for strategic technology development and decision-making in small-scale manufacturing enterprises. Financial Management in Categorized Schools the Outstanding School of Muhammadiyah Hidayatulloh Hidayatulloh; Heri Widodo; Hana Catur Wahyuni
Khazanah Sosial Vol. 4 No. 3 (2022): Khazanah Sosial Vol 4, No 3 October 2022
Publisher : UIN Sunan Gunung Djati

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.15575/ks.v4i3.19287

Abstract

The provincial board of Muhammadiyah East Java categorizes three kinds of superior schools: The Outstanding School, The Excellent School, and The Inspiring School of Muhammadiyah. In 2021 there were seven schools categorized as The Outstanding School of Muhammadiyah, one of which is SMA Muhammadiyah 2 Sidoarjo. As the Outstanding School of Muhammadiyah East Java, SMA Muhammadiyah 2 Sidoarjo manages its finances by applying management principles to meet all funding needs for academic and non-academic processes. This study aims to analyze the implementation of financial management at SMA Muhammadiyah 2 Sidoarjo as a school with the category of The Outstanding School of Muhammadiyah. This study uses a qualitative method with a case study design that collects and analyzes financial management data at SMAMDA Sidoarjo. Collecting data using the method of observation, interviews, and documentation. Data analysis was carried out in three stages: data reduction, data exposure, and conclusion examination and verification. The study revealed that the financial management of SMAMDA Sidoarjo runs in accordance with the principles and procedures of financial management of Muhammadiyah schools, including planning, organizing, implementing, controlling, and accountability. In addition to the principles of transparency and accountability, this school also strengthens the principle of budget surplus so that every year the school is able to generate a significant plus balance. In the process of recording, bookkeeping, and reporting using the Sango Professional application system in accordance with financial accounting standards for non-profit institutions (ISAK 35). Financial management in this school shows high transparency and accountability. This can be seen from the achievement of the results of the school financial audit conducted by the Public Accounting Firm in 2021 with the results of an Unqualified Opinion.
Quality Control Analysis of UD. Tiga Putra Crackers Product Using the Six Sigma Method and Failure Mode and Effect Analysisi (FMEA): Analisa Pengendalian Kualitas Kerupuk Ikan UD. Tiga Putra Menggunakan Metode Six Sigma dan Failure Mode and Effect Analysis (FMEA) Eka Ayuning Agustin; Hana Catur Wahyuni
Academia Open Vol. 8 No. 1 (2023): June
Publisher : Universitas Muhammadiyah Sidoarjo

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.21070/acopen.8.2023.7719

Abstract

UD. Tiga Putra is an industry engaged in cracker processing. There are product defects in the UD cracker production process. Tiga Putra so that it has an impact on the order rate from 50% to 30%. The purpose of the study is to determine the level of product defects with the highest risk level of failure that occurs and an improvement is made. The method used is the six sigma method and FMEA. The results of this study indicate an average DPMO value of 10848.08, a sigma value of 3.80 with the highest defect value of 41.1% in the type of crumbling defect. To get the best quality results, improvements can be made by performing maintenance and supervision on every aspect or factor that allows failure. Improvements can minimize defects and can increase company productivity so that it can be said that the company has achieved the desired target. Logistics Risk Mitigation Strategy Using RBS and HOR Integration: Strategi Mitigasi Risiko Logistik dengan Mengintegrasikan RBS dan HOR Afifah, Sofie Amalia; Wahyuni, Hana Catur
Indonesian Journal of Innovation Studies Vol. 26 No. 4 (2025): October
Publisher : Universitas Muhammadiyah Sidoarjo

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.21070/ijins.v26i4.2094

Abstract

General Background: Logistics services play a critical role in supply chain performance, particularly in ensuring timely and accurate goods delivery. Specific Background: PT. APL faces recurring operational issues in delivery activities, including delays, damages, and discrepancies, which lead to financial losses due to customer claims. Knowledge Gap: Existing studies often apply risk analysis methods separately, leaving limited integration between structured risk identification and mitigation prioritization approaches. Aims: This study aims to identify, prioritize, and develop risk mitigation strategies in logistics service operations using an integrated Risk Breakdown Structure (RBS) and House of Risk (HOR) approach. Results: The analysis identified 18 risk events across six delivery stages caused by 29 risk agents, with the highest Aggregate Risk Potential value reaching 2,752. The study proposed four main mitigation priorities based on Effectiveness to Difficulty values, including double checking systems, checklist implementation, employee training, and operational standard setting. Novelty: This research demonstrates a structured integration of RBS and HOR to systematically connect risk identification, prioritization, and mitigation strategy development in logistics operations. Implications: The findings provide practical guidance for logistics companies in reducing operational risks and improving service quality through targeted and prioritized mitigation actions. Production Delay Analysis in Glucose Manufacturing Using Integrated Risk Methods: Analisis Penundaan Produksi dalam Industri Manufaktur Glukosa Menggunakan Metode Risiko Terpadu Syarafi, Mokhammad Anggi; Wahyuni, Hana Catur
Indonesian Journal of Innovation Studies Vol. 26 No. 4 (2025): October
Publisher : Universitas Muhammadiyah Sidoarjo

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.21070/ijins.v26i4.2099

Abstract

General Background Industrial manufacturing systems require stable production processes to maintain productivity and product quality. Specific Background PT. XYZ experiences significant production delays in liquid glucose processing due to machine performance degradation, raw material issues, employee factors, and consumer-related constraints, resulting in a production decrease of up to 20% from the daily target. Knowledge Gap Previous studies tend to analyze production delays separately, lacking an integrated approach combining root cause identification, risk prioritization, and decision-making. Aims This study aims to identify the causes of production delays, evaluate failure risks, and determine optimal corrective actions using Fishbone Diagram, Failure Mode and Effects Analysis (FMEA), and Analytical Hierarchy Process (AHP). Results The findings indicate that machine maintenance issues and external factors are dominant causes, with the highest Risk Priority Number (RPN) identified in the filtration and ion exchanger process (192). AHP analysis shows that dismantling and repairing the heating pipeline is the top-priority solution with a weight of 67.4%. Novelty This study integrates Fishbone, FMEA, and AHP methods to provide a structured and multi-criteria decision-making framework in glucose production systems. Implications The results support improved maintenance planning and production management strategies to reduce delays and maintain operational stability in manufacturing environments. Lean Manufacturing Dalam Mengurangi Waste Pada Industri Beton Dengan Metode VSM dan VALSAT Rakha Andhika Nawawi; Hana Catur Wahyuni
Physical Sciences, Life Science and Engineering Vol. 3 No. 2 (2026): March
Publisher : Indonesian Journal Publisher

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.47134/pslse.v3i2.651

Abstract

PT. XYZ, produsen beton pracetak seperti Corrugated Concrete Sheet Piles (CCSP), menghadapi pemborosan produksi yang menghambat pencapaian target. Produksi hanya memenuhi target pada beberapa minggu, sementara di minggu lain hasilnya lebih rendah, seperti minggu ke-2 (58/60 unit) dan minggu ke-9 (67/70 unit). Penelitian ini menggunakan Lean Manufacturing dengan VSM dan VALSAT untuk mengidentifikasi pemborosan dan meningkatkan efisiensi. Pemborosan utama adalah inappropriate processing akibat ketiadaan SOP terstruktur dan alur kerja tidak efisien. Solusi perbaikan seperti desain ulang proses produksi dan SOP baru berhasil mengurangi aktivitas dari 31 menjadi 21, menurunkan waktu siklus dari 1038,92 menjadi 889,54 menit, dan meningkatkan aktivitas bernilai tambah dari 79,42% menjadi 95,03%. Lean Manufacturing terbukti efektif dalam mengurangi pemborosan dan meningkatkan produktivitas.
